Question 1: Does the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” invariably represent the lowest available rate?

Not necessarily. The “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” often presents a competitive advantage. However, promotional offers directly from 24 Hour Fitness, targeted at specific demographics or during particular times of the year, might, on occasion, undercut the Costco offering. Diligence requires comparing all available options before making a commitment.

Question 2: What precisely does the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” encompass concerning gym access?

The scope of access hinges on the specific membership tier associated with the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price.” A “basic” tier may restrict access to a limited number of gyms within a particular region. An “all-access” tier, naturally commanding a higher price point, unlocks the doors to all 24 Hour Fitness locations nationwide. Carefully evaluate the access limitations before proceeding.

Question 3: Are there any hidden or unforeseen fees associated with the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price?”

Scrutiny of the fine print is paramount. While the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” may appear straightforward, the contract might conceal enrollment fees, annual maintenance fees, or cancellation penalties. Thoroughly examine the terms and conditions to avoid unwelcome financial surprises.

Question 4: What occurs if one’s circumstances change, necessitating the cancellation of a “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” agreement?

Cancellation policies vary and can be stringent. Early termination may trigger substantial penalties, negating any initial savings gained. Review the cancellation clause meticulously before committing. Documented relocation or medical conditions may, in some instances, provide grounds for penalty-free cancellation, but this is not guaranteed.

Question 5: Is the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” transferrable to another individual?

Generally, the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” is non-transferable. Exceptions might exist in cases of verifiable extenuating circumstances, subject to the discretion of 24 Hour Fitness management. Do not assume transferability; clarify this point directly with the gym before purchase.

Question 6: How does the renewal process function for a “costco 24 hour fitness membership price,” and can the price fluctuate?

The renewal process typically involves an automatic renewal, unless explicitly cancelled beforehand. The renewal cost is subject to change and may not reflect the initial discounted rate. Monitor the expiration date and proactively compare renewal terms with alternative fitness options.

Navigating the Labyrinth

The pursuit of affordable fitness often leads to a curious intersection: the warehouse retailer and the national gym chain. The “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” dangles as a promise, a siren song of savings. However, the path to realizing that promise requires a discerning eye and a cautious step. Consider these lessons learned from those who have traversed this landscape:

Tip 1: The Preemptive Strike: The Multi-Gym Inquiry

Before committing to a “costco 24 hour fitness membership price,” visit multiple 24 Hour Fitness locations in the intended area. Inquire about the specific amenities and classes offered at each. Do not rely solely on the sales representative’s assurances; verify the information firsthand. A gym without the desired equipment or classes renders the discounted membership a hollow victory.

Tip 2: The Fine Print Expedition: Unearthing the Hidden Truths

The contract is not merely a formality; it is a map charting the potential pitfalls. Scrutinize every clause, every asterisk, every footnote. Pay particular attention to cancellation policies, renewal terms, and fee structures. The “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” may appear enticing, but the hidden fees can quickly erode the savings. The unread contract is an ambush waiting to happen.

Tip 3: The Geographical Reconnaissance: Mapping the Boundaries

The “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” might impose geographical limitations on gym access. Determine the precise radius or regions covered by the membership. If travel is frequent, assess whether the geographical restrictions render the membership impractical. A discount rendered useless by travel limitations is no discount at all.

Tip 4: The Commitment Crucible: Testing One’s Resolve

The “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” often necessitates a long-term commitment. Honestly assess one’s dedication to fitness. An unused membership, regardless of its discounted rate, represents a financial loss. Consider starting with a shorter-term membership directly through 24 Hour Fitness to gauge commitment before investing in a longer, Costco-purchased agreement.

Tip 5: The Expiration Vigil: Avoiding Automatic Renewal Traps

Automatic renewal clauses are a common pitfall. Mark the membership expiration date prominently and set reminders well in advance. Understand the cancellation process and initiate it within the stipulated timeframe to avoid unwanted charges. The forgotten expiration date transforms the discounted membership into an unexpected financial burden.

Tip 6: The Needs Assessment: Aligning Fitness with Function

Not all gyms are created equal, and not all fitness routines require the same facilities. Evaluate the gyms accessible through the “costco 24 hour fitness membership price” relative to one’s specific needs. If weightlifting is the primary focus, ensure the accessible gyms have adequate equipment and space. A mismatch between needs and facilities negates the allure of the discounted price.
